forum.bitel.ru
http://forum.bitel.ru/

Понижение лимита (не работают просроченные лимиты)
http://forum.bitel.ru/viewtopic.php?f=22&t=4573
Страница 1 из 1

Автор:  mikos [ 23 сен 2010, 02:21 ]
Заголовок сообщения:  Понижение лимита (не работают просроченные лимиты)

Добрый вечер.

Подскажите пожалуйста, почему у абонента есть возможность понизить лимит, не смотря на то, что у него есть просроченные понижения?
Параметр contract.limit.1.maxexpiredforblock=1 я так понимаю должен разрешать иметь просроченные понижения не более одного, ведь так?

Конфигурация такая:
Код:
#коды групп договоров для которых действует данная настройка, через ',' (чтобы узнать код группы нажмите Ctrl+i в справочнике
#групп при выбранной строке таблицы)
contract.limit.1.groups=
#максимальное количество не оплаченных(не возвратившихся) понижений
#при котором клиенту будет доступно понижение, при 0 клиент не сможет выполнять
#понижение до тех пор пока будет хотя бы одно не оплаченное
contract.limit.1.maxnotpayoffed=0
#максимальное количество частично оплаченных понижений
#при котором клиенту будет доступно понижение (0-1, частично оплаченное понижение
#может быть только одно)
contract.limit.1.maxpartialpayoffed=0
#количество просроченных платежей после последней разблокировки
#после которых доступ к понижению будет заблокирован
contract.limit.1.maxexpiredforblock=1
#дни от до
contract.limit.1.mindays=1
contract.limit.1.maxdays=15
#сумма от до
contract.limit.1.minsumm=500
contract.limit.1.maxsumm=1000
#нижний порог лимита при понижении клиентом (по умолчанию -100)
#т.е ниже этого порога клиент понизить не сможет
contract.limit.1.minlimit=-1100

Лимит автоматически возвращается задачей в 0, понижение помечается как просроченное, но возможность еще раз понизить лимит через web, несмотря на кучу просроченных, у абонента все равно есть. Что не так?

Версия 5.1, последняя.

Вложения:
Picture 11.png
Picture 11.png [ 62.88 КБ | Просмотров: 4570 ]
Picture 10.png
Picture 10.png [ 46.53 КБ | Просмотров: 4570 ]

Автор:  mikos [ 23 сен 2010, 19:03 ]
Заголовок сообщения:  Re: Понижение лимита (просроченные)

Это бага или что не так настроил?

Автор:  mikos [ 23 сен 2010, 19:04 ]
Заголовок сообщения:  Re: Понижение лимита (просроченные)

Почему парамер contract.limit.1.maxexpiredforblock=1 не работает?

Автор:  mikos [ 24 сен 2010, 02:03 ]
Заголовок сообщения:  Re: Понижение лимита (просроченные)

Странно, почему такая тишина. У меня глупый вопрос или все в отпусках?

Автор:  mikos [ 24 сен 2010, 20:07 ]
Заголовок сообщения:  Re: Понижение лимита (не работают просроченные лимиты)

Есть идеи?

Автор:  Airat [ 24 сен 2010, 22:05 ]
Заголовок сообщения:  Re: Понижение лимита (не работают просроченные лимиты)

contract.limit.1.groups=
Заполните этот параметр кодами групп договоров

Автор:  mikos [ 25 сен 2010, 02:03 ]
Заголовок сообщения:  Re: Понижение лимита (не работают просроченные лимиты)

Группы стояли. Вычистил на всякий случай - не помогло. Вернул сейчас на место - тоже самое, не работает.
К тому же остальные параметры работают ведь.
К примеру:
Код:
contract.limit.1.minlimit=-1100
contract.limit.1.maxnotpayoffed=0

Автор:  Airat [ 27 сен 2010, 13:40 ]
Заголовок сообщения:  Re: Понижение лимита (не работают просроченные лимиты)

Добавьте в список групп, ту к которой принадлежит данный договор. Так же
"В большинстве случаях при смене конфигурации необходим перезапуск сервера, использующего данную конфигурацию"
Эта настройка будет действовать, только в после очередного просрочивания лимита.

Автор:  mikos [ 28 сен 2010, 11:02 ]
Заголовок сообщения:  Re: Понижение лимита (не работают просроченные лимиты)

Спасибо! Помогло :) Что именно - не совсем понял. Вроде у меня группы стояли заполненные, хотя сейчас уже не уверен. Ну и не перегружал сервер :(
Спасибо еще раз.

Автор:  restart [ 28 сен 2010, 12:35 ]
Заголовок сообщения:  Re: Понижение лимита (не работают просроченные лимиты)

В перезагрузке скорее всего дело.

Страница 1 из 1 Часовой пояс: UTC + 5 часов [ Летнее время ]
Powered by phpBB® Forum Software © phpBB Group
http://www.phpbb.com/